To assist the Fund Principal in providing leadership and strategic vision for the fund investment business.
Requirements
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Engineering, or a relevant Commerce discipline. Postgraduate qualification (MBA/M. Com/MFI/MSc/CA/CFA/Engineering and/or any relevant Master’s degree) or currently in progress. 5-8 years of investment experience. Registered as a FAIS Representative. Strong negotiation and deal structuring skills. Proven ability to conduct industry and sector research. Advanced financial modelling proficiency. Experience in business and investment valuations.
Duties
Maximise funds committed for investment. Implement investment strategy and philosophy. Proactively identify investment partners and opportunities. Implement portfolio diversification strategy. Lead and manage the end-to-end investment process. Conduct deal screening and preliminary investment appraisals. Preliminary appraisal of deal. Deal structuring, pricing and negotiation of term sheet. Scope, coordinate, execute, and review due diligence processes. Conduct industry and sector research and analysis. Develop and present investment recommendations and motivate the investment thesis. Facilitation of contracting. Oversee investment disbursements. Prudently manage the investment portfolio while ensuring ESG principles are embedded throughout the investment lifecycle. Develop and implement value enhancement strategies at investee company level; Negotiate and manage investment exits. Ensure effective risk management, regulatory compliance, and reporting. Competencies and skills: Interpersonal skills. Negotiation skills. Good investment and people judgment. Project Planning and implementation. Time Management and prioritisation.
